      What is the definition of Chronic Inflammatory Response Syndrome (CIRS)?

      Chronic inflammatory response syndrome (CIRS), also known as mold illness, is a condition that develops in response to exposure to mold. Chronic inflammatory response syndrome is a cluster of symptoms rather than a disease and has not yet widely been recognized by the medical field as an actual condition.

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a Chronic Inflammatory Response Syndrome (CIRS) doctor near Kansas City, MO?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

      What questions should I ask my Chronic Inflammatory Response Syndrome (CIRS) doctor?

      Here are some sample questions: 

      •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
      •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
      •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
      •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
      •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
